It is in Dnipro that a “large number” of evacuees arrive from Donbass, further east, now a priority target of Russia who withdrew from the Kiev region and northern Ukraine.

For the foreseeable future, airstrikes and bombing raids on Ukraine continued: At least two people were killed on Sunday morning in Kharkov, the country’s second-largest city, and in the suburbs, regional governor Oleg Sinegoubov announced. “The Russian army continues to wage war against civilians, in the absence of victories at the front,” Kharkov’s governor accused.

5,600 cases of war crimes identified

Calling Russian President Vladimir Putin “the top war criminal of the 21st”and century,” the Ukrainian Attorney General claimed to have identified 5,600 cases of alleged war crimes, as well as 500 Russian war criminals. In particular, she mentioned theattack aimed at Kramatorsk station, in the east, in which 52 civilians, including five children, were killed in an attack attributed to a Russian missile. “Absolutely, this is a war crime,” said Iryna Venediktova, who claimed to have “evidence” that Russia was behind the attacke. “These people just wanted to save their lives, they wanted to be evacuated. †

1,222 bodies discovered in Kiev region

The attorney general also told British Sky News on Sunday that more than 1,200 bodies have been discovered to date in the Kiev region, which has been partially occupied by Russian forces for several weeks. “To date, we have killed 1,222 people just for the Kiev region,” she said in English, without specifying whether these were just civilian casualties.

Putin meets Austrian chancellor

Austrian Chancellor Karl Nehammer will become the first European leader to meet President Vladimir Putin in Moscow on Monday since Russia’s invasion of Ukraine began on Feb. 24, the Chancellery announced. “He is going there after informing Berlin, Brussels and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ky” to encourage dialogue, said a spokesman for the chancellor who was in Ukraine on Saturday.

President Zelensky had received Karl Nehammer in the Ukrainian capital on Friday, whom he thanked for visiting Kiev and Boutcha.

Evacuations

Ukrainian Deputy Prime Minister Iryna Vereshchuk said 4,532 civilians had been evacuated from fighting-threatened areas the day before. The majority left the Zaporizhzhya region (south), she added, adding that nearly 200 people had been able to leave the besieged port city of Mariupol (south) and more than a thousand had fled from towns in the Lugansk region to the east.

More than 4.5 million Ukrainians have fled their country since the start of the Russian invasion, according to the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R).
